Device deficiency. ‘device deficiency’ means any inadequacy in the identity, quality, durability, reliability, safety or performance of an investigational device, including malfunction, use errors or inadequacy in information supplied by the manufacturer; MDR (EU) 2024/745. MDR uses technology and highly trained security analysts to … WebIn terms of clinical characteristics, the MDR clearly points out that a user means any person who uses the device, be healthcare professional or lay person. Manufacturers must therefore consider whether the intended user’s competence or knowledge can have any implication for the safety, clinical performance and outcomes of the device.
